Programación

418
¿Cómo omitir un elemento en .map ()?

¿Cómo puedo omitir un elemento de matriz .map? Mi código: var sources = images.map(function (img) { if(img.src.split('.').pop() === "json"){ // if extension is .json return null; // skip } else{ return img.src; } }); Esto devolverá: ["img.png", null,

417
Vim 80 preocupaciones de diseño de columna

La forma en que hago indicación de 80 columnas en Vim parece incorrecto: set columns=80. A veces también set textwidth, pero quiero poder ver y anticipar el desbordamiento de línea con la set columnsalternativa. Esto tiene algunos efectos secundarios desafortunados : No puedo set numberpor miedo...

417
¿Sugerencias de tipo PHPDoc para una matriz de objetos?

Entonces, en PHPDoc se puede especificar @vararriba de la declaración de la variable miembro para insinuar su tipo. Luego un IDE, por ej. PHPEd, sabrá con qué tipo de objeto está trabajando y podrá proporcionar una idea del código para esa variable. <?php class Test { /** @var SomeObj */...

417
Rotación de videos con FFmpeg

He estado tratando de descubrir cómo rotar videos con FFmpeg. Estoy trabajando con videos de iPhone tomados en modo vertical. Sé cómo determinar los grados de rotación actuales usando MediaInfo (excelente biblioteca, por cierto), pero ahora estoy atascado en FFmpeg. Por lo que he leído, lo que...